**批处理技术详解**
DOS批处理是一种在DOS操作系统环境下执行一系列命令的脚本方式,它通过将多个命令写入一个文本文件(通常以.bat或.cmd为扩展名)来实现自动化任务,大大提高了工作效率。在"DOS批处理高级教程精选"中,你将深入学习如何利用批处理的强大功能来解决实际问题。
1. **批处理基础**
- **批处理文件创建**:了解如何创建批处理文件,包括基本的命令行语法,如`@echo off`用于关闭命令回显,`rem`用于添加注释。
- **命令调用**:掌握如何在批处理文件中调用DOS内部命令,如`dir`、`copy`、`del`等,以及外部命令和程序。
- **条件判断与循环控制**:学习如何使用`if`语句进行条件判断,以及`for`循环执行重复操作,如遍历文件夹。
2. **批处理高级技巧**
- **变量与参数**:理解如何定义和使用批处理内部变量,以及处理命令行传入的参数。
- **错误处理**:学习如何捕获并处理错误,使用`errorlevel`检查命令执行结果。
- **逻辑运算符**:深入理解`&&`和`||`运算符,用于执行条件命令链。
3. **批处理中的流程控制**
- **子批处理调用**:学习如何在批处理文件中调用其他批处理文件,实现模块化编程。
- **GOTO语句**:掌握如何使用`goto`跳转到批处理文件的任意位置,实现程序流程控制。
- **选择结构**:了解如何使用`choice`命令提供用户交互式选择,增加批处理的灵活性。
4. **批处理实战应用**
- **系统维护**:批处理可用于定期清理临时文件、更新系统时间、备份数据等日常维护工作。
- **文件管理**:批量重命名、移动或复制文件,处理大量文件时尤其有效。
- **网络操作**:通过批处理进行FTP上传下载、发送邮件等网络任务。
5. **批处理与Windows结合**
- **与Windows命令的兼容**:了解在Windows环境下,如何利用批处理与PowerShell或其他命令行工具结合使用。
- **批处理与脚本语言的融合**:批处理可与VBScript、JavaScript等脚本语言相互调用,增强功能。
6. **案例分析与实践**
- **实例解析**:通过具体的批处理案例,如批量修改文件属性、创建自动备份脚本等,加深对批处理的理解。
- **项目实践**:设计并实施一个完整的批处理项目,提升实际操作能力。
在"DOS批处理高级教程精选合编.pdf"中,你将找到详尽的解释、实例演示和实践指南,无论你是初学者还是有一定经验的用户,都能从中受益匪浅,进一步提升批处理技能,实现更高效的系统管理和自动化任务。通过学习,你将能够自如地运用批处理解决日常工作中的各种问题,提升工作效率,让电脑为你服务。